Durham's day-to-day truth for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days over 90 degrees with pavement that fries paws swiftly. Pollen spikes can activate itch flare ups in springtime. We also obtain cold wave with freezing rain that turn sidewalks unsafe. Excellent canine pedestrians intend around all of it. They start earlier in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, lug water, switch to sniffy decompression walks in tree cover, and shorten midday stretches if needed. When ice strikes, they choose more secure courses, wipe paws, and expect salt irritation.

The constructed environment forms choices too. Midtown has tighter sidewalks and more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er dead ends and loopholes with mature trees. The American Tobacco Path is fantastic for right, constant mileage, however it can be hectic with bikes. A wise dog walker reviews the map, after that reviews your pet, and combines both to obtain the appropriate kind of exercise.

The leading seven benefits of hiring an expert dog walker in Durham

1. Regular, breed suitable exercise that fits the season

Every canine needs activity, however not the very same kind or dosage. A 9 year old b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ie demands. An expert pet strolling service brings that calibration. In summer, my pedestrians in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to questionable, quit and sniff routes near Third Fork Creek in the late morning, then do any cardiovascular work in the cooler evening slot. Elderly pet dogs obtain short, constant potty breaks with gentle walks and rest. On mild fall days, we stretch period and surface, making use of leaf litter and brand-new aromas as brain job.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and remainder boosts stamina without overloading joints or overheating, specifically vital on humid days that compromise cooling.

2. Midday relief, much healthier food digestion, less accidents

Gastrointestinal convenience and bladder wellness boost with normal alleviation. Young puppies under 6 months hardly ever make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ter how much you wish they could. Numerous adult pets can hold it, yet at a cost, specifically senior citizens or Group dog walks those on certain medicines. Trusted lunchtime walks decrease urinary tract infection risk and help control bowel movements. In my notes, homes with a regular 20 to 30 minute noontime stroll saw indoor accidents drop to near absolutely no within 2 weeks, also for just recently adopted dogs who were still clearing up in. That predictability reduces anxiousness and stops the kind of agitated power that constructs when a canine has to wait too long.

3. Much better habits with targeted psychological work

A tired pet dog is a myth if all you do is run them up until their legs wobble. The mind requires a job. Excellent pet dog walkers utilize scent games at trailheads, pattern games at quiet corners, and simple imp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, then maintain it there. We will certainly request a sit and eye call at hectic cr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ive tranquility while a bus goes by, and step off the walkway for area if a skateboard strategies. 10 purposeful reps done well matter greater than a frantic mile. In time, pulling minimizes, sensitivity softens, and your pet discovers how to recuperate from abrupt sound or crowds. That pays off in real life, like outdoor d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social confidence without chaos

Everyone pictures their pet performing at a park with a loads brand-new good friends. Some flourish there, some obtain overloaded, and a few discover bad practices quick. Expert pet dog walkers in Durham, NC manage social direct exposure tactically. If a pet delights in firm, we couple compatible strolling pals by size, energy, and chain manners, keep teams little, and select routes with enough width for comfy side-by-side activity, like areas of Fight it out Woodland where permitted. For dogs that choose room, we arrange solo walks and route them at off peak times. The result is social confidence built on positive, regulated experiences, not required proximity.

5. Early discovery of health problems and more secure walks

Walkers hang out seeing your canine relocation, smell, and eliminate every day. That rep discloses little modifications. We notice the head bob that suggests a sore wrist, a brand-new drawback in the hips on staircases, the method a generally stable stomach creates soft feces two days running. A text with a fast video frequently triggers a preventive vet browse through that saves larger problem later. Security recognition extends beyond the dog. Durham has urban wild animals, from hawks to the odd coyote sighting at dawn near woody edges. We maintain canines on leash per local regulations, scan for foxtails and burrs, bring tick removers, and avoid warm asphalt at lunchtime. I have rescheduled walks to shaded loops a lot more times than I can count when a warm consultatory hit, and owners thanked me later.

6. Genuine comfort for difficult schedules

Shifts transform. A meeting runs long. A child wakes up with a fever. A pet walking solution soaks up that changability. A lot of established canine pedestrians in Durham provide schedule home windows, same day add if you book early, and app based updates. You get a GPS map, a few photos, and a short note regarding state of mind, poop, and anything notable. Even if you remain in a laboratory or rubbed in, you can eye your phone and recognize your pet dog is covered. The psychological lift is genuine. Clients frequently state the updates help them concentrate at the office, after that stroll in the door all set to take pleasure in the night instead of scramble to take care of a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et's requirements are fulfilled accurately, they bark much less at squirrels, eat less shoes, and clear up faster after dinner. That alters the feel of your home. I think about one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la growled whenever they left. We established a half an hour smell stroll at 11, after that a 15 min potty brake with two short training games at 3. Within three weeks, their neighbors quit texting regarding noise. They began welcoming close friends over again. The pet discovered that daily has beats, and stress and anxiety lost its grip.

What an expert pet dog strolling solution normally gives in Durham

Service food selections differ, but you will see patterns across the much better pet strolling services in Durham, NC. Typical go to sizes float at 20, 30, and 60 minutes. Some offer 45 minutes, which works well in severe weather condition or for dogs that do ideal with a vigorous loophole and a few minutes of interior play. Most firms utilize an organizing app that validates time home windows, logs the walk route, and lets you upgrade feeding or medicine notes.

Solo strolls match reactive, senior, or medically complex pets. Paired or little team walks can reduce cost and add risk-free social time, yet ask what team size means in method. I rarely see more than two dogs per pedestrian on city pathways. 3 is a tough limit I recommend for routes with broad courses. Off leash journeys audio exciting, yet true off leash is unusual in Durham as a result of chain regulations and security. A credible dog walker will certainly maintain your dog leashed unless on personal property with authorization, and they will certainly tell you that up front.

Expect standard equipment monitoring, like wiping paws after rain, revitalizing water, and towel drying if required. Most walkers bring a little set, poop bags, extra slip lead, a foldable water dish, and paw balm in wintertime. Keys are saved in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ance must cover key loss. If your pet dog requires midday medicine, validate the service's policy on providing tablets or declines. Several will certainly do it, however they will desire an authorized instruction sheet and maybe a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ates move with experience, insurance policy, and see length. In Durham, a 20 min see often lands between 18 and 28 dollars, a thirty minutes visit between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ute check out in between 35 and 55 bucks. Add like a 2nd canine can be a tiny fee, usually 3 to 8 dollars, depending upon the size and managing demands. Weekend, vacation, or late evening ports might carry additional charges. Solo reactive pet trips set you back greater than an easygoing paired stroll, not because anyone is penalizing the pet, yet because 2 hands, 2 eyes, and a vast barrier are dedicated to one animal.

Be skeptical of prices that appear also reduced. Employees need training, time padding for emergencies, and remainder. A lasting pet strolling solution pays fairly, preserves insurance coverage, and can absorb the occasional flat tire without terminating your canine's day.

How to select the very best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search results appear when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Start with insurance coverage and experience, then enjoy exactly how a walker communicates with your pet dog and with you. Take note of the tiny points, like punctuality at the fulfill and greet and the quality of their communication. Ask for recommendations from customers with pet dogs comparable to yours, not simply beautiful generalities.

Here is a small list that maintains the essentials front and facility:

  • Proof of business insurance, bonding, and workers' compensation if they have workers, plus a clear plan for secrets or lockboxes.
  • Training strategy that uses rewards and gentle handling, with specifics on just how they manage drawing, barking, or abrupt lunges.
  • Experience with your dog's profile, as an example, big teenage dogs, seniors with arthritis, or leash reactive dogs.
  • Clear visit structure, timing windows, and back-up plan if your main pedestrian is ill or stuck, with general practitioner or picture updates.
  • Transparent prices, cancellation terms, holiday surcharges, and how they handle extreme heat, storms, or ice.

When you satisfy, see your dog. A great walker gives a pet dog room to sniff and come close to first, kneels laterally as opposed to impending, and avoids rough patting immediately. They manage leashes smoothly, examine harness fit, and ask where your pet dog suches as to go. If your dog is reluctant or responsive, a quiet very first go to with no pressure to walk far may be the appropriate call.

Local context that matters more than you think

Durham and bordering towns impose leash and family pet waste pick-up regulations. An expert should state this without prompting. Ask just how they route on hot days, wet days, and during leaf pickup when walkways get blocked. In summer season, shaded paths along creeks or in older neighborhoods with high trees make a genuine distinction for brachycephalic breeds. In winter months, some pathways remain icy long after the sunlight strikes others, particularly on north dealing with hillsides. Individuals that walk daily in your component of town understand where the safe ground is.

Traffic timing is another quiet element. Around schools, termination windows develop clusters of autos and youngsters with mobility scooters, which can startle sound delicate pet dogs. A walker who knows to change 20 mins earlier that week deserves their fee.

Interview questions and 5 refined red flags

You will certainly have your very own list of inquiries. Add a couple of that action past the website gloss. Ask to define a recent walk that did not go to plan and what they transformed. Ask just how they would heat up a high energy pet dog on a humid day to avoid getting too hot. Request a short demo of how they deal with a pull towards a squirrel. Solutions that appear resided in are what you want.

Watch for these warnings that frequently forecast frustrations later:

  • Vague or prideful answers about insurance or emergency planning.
  • Reliance on aversive devices without your approval, such as sliding prong collars or using leash pops as a default.
  • Overpromising, like strolling 4 or 5 canines simultaneously on midtown sidewalks, or ensuring that a reactive pet will be great in big teams within a week.
  • Thin communication, late replies throughout the test week, or inconsistent walk home windows without any heads up.
  • Indifference to weather modifications, like insisting on long lunchtime asphalt strolls throughout a warm advisory.

Three common scenarios, and exactly how a good dog walker adapts

A six month old puppy in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, yet lunch is unsteady. The pedestrian establishes two midday visits for the initial 2 weeks, a 15 minute alleviation at 11 and a 20 min walk at 2 with 2 basic training games. They reduce the walk on hot days, give water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or drops to one half an hour midday check out because the pet dog is accurately holding in between 10 and 3.

A responsive guard near Southpoint. The pet l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ker chooses quieter roads at 10 a.m., after that utilizes distance from triggers, fulfilling check ins. They maintain the canine at the edge of comfort and never push through reactiv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not ideal, yet workable, and the proprietor feels safe again.

A senior beagle midtown with creaky hips. Stairways are tough in the early morning. The walker times check outs after pain medications, makes use of a back harness help if needed, and selects level loopholes with yard shoulders. They massage pa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stubborn belly during warmth. The canine returns home content, not hopping, and the proprietor's veterinarian reports steady weight and better mobility.

Working connection, exactly how to make it smooth

Start with a clear account. Include routines, health notes, where the harness hangs, how to stay clear of the neighbor's yappy fencing line, and your dog's favored reward. Walkers relocate much faster and safer when they do not have to think. Set sensible time home windows and select a vital access system that does not need daily coordination. During the initial week, check the app notes, reply if something looks off, and deal responses. Two or three small training course corrections at an early stage stop longer term drift from your preferences.

If your routine whipsaws, package adjustments when you can. Several pet walking services prepare routes the night prior to. A solitary message which contains all week updates beats a string of individual pings. Maintain emergency get in touches with existing. If you know a storm is coming, preauthorize the walker to shorten outdoor time and extend indoor enrichment, like nose work with a couple of treats concealed under cups.

Most dogs take advantage of uniformity, yet a percentage of uniqueness maintains them interested. Weekly or more, ask the walker to pick a new loophole or add a short pattern video game at the end. That tweak stimulates the mind without ramping arousal.

The role of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a replacement for an instructor, but a proficient pedestrian strengthens the policies you establish. If you are instructing loosened chain walking, settle on signs and benefits. If your pet dog can not greet on chain, the walker needs to mirror that border and reroute with a simple rest and deal with as other canines pass. When everybody handles the dog the same way, progress sticks.

Be thoughtful regarding gear. Harnesses that clip at the upper body can minimize pulling for some dogs and aggravate activity for others. Collars must have 2 finger slack, harness bands need to r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your veterinarian's guidance on orthopedic issues or any restrictions. The most effective pet pedestrians durham has will ask to readjust the strategy if they observe chafing or if stride changes after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and just how to verify

Referrals still defeat formulas. Ask your veterinarian tech, your neighbor with the calm Laboratory, your structure manager. A lot of the consistent dog strolling solutions Durham NC citizens rely upon maintain a reduced marketing profile since they are reserved with word of mouth. If you do browse online, integrate "dog walking service Durham" with your community name. Review reviews, however consider specifics over celebrity counts. A review that claims, "They rerouted to shade throughout last week's heat advisory and brought extra water for my pug," deserves 10 common raves.

Schedule a paid trial week prior to making a monthly dedication. Schedule three to five brows through throughout various times. Assess preparation within the agreed window, the high quality of notes, just how your pet dog greets the pedestrian on day 3, and whether little problems get smoothed swiftly. If your pet dog returns kicked back, beverages water, then naps, you get on track. If your pet r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see installing reactivity, readjust or reconsider.

Weather, safety and security, and reasonable expectations

Durham summertimes will evaluate also fit canines. On 95 degree days with high humidity, your dog does not need range, they need secure interaction. A 15 to 20 minute shaded smell stroll with water and a cool towel within is typically the best telephone call. Good services connect these changes and do not apologize for protecting your canine. Furthermore, during electrical storms, several pets stop at the door. Forcing them out produces battles. A pedestrian ought to pivot to interior enrichment, potty when possible throughout time-outs, and maintain you informed.

Traffic and building shift rapidly around here. Pathway closures appear without warning. I have actually transformed a scheduled loop right into a cul-de-sac figure simply to prevent a loud backhoe. The statistics is not miles, it is high quality. If your canine obtains five solid mins of loosened leash technique, 3 calm exposures to delivery trucks, and a tidy potty break, that is an effective lunchtime see on a noisy day.
